Here are some relevant companies and platforms in the e-commerce space that would likely appeal to e-commerce enthusiasts:
-
Amazon: The largest online retailer in the world, offering a vast array of products across numerous categories. Known for its customer service, fast shipping, and Prime membership benefits.
-
eBay: An online auction and shopping website where individuals and businesses can buy and sell a wide variety of goods and services. eBay is known for its bidding system and unique items.
-
Shopify: A leading e-commerce platform that allows businesses to create their own online stores. It provides customizable templates, payment gateways, and various tools for entrepreneurs.
-
Etsy: A marketplace focused on handmade, vintage items, and craft supplies. It caters to artisans and crafters, making it a favorite among those who appreciate unique and creative products.
-
Walmart: A major player in both brick-and-mortar and online retail, Walmart offers a comprehensive e-commerce experience with grocery delivery, electronics, clothing, and more.
-
Alibaba: A global wholesale marketplace that connects suppliers and buyers, primarily for bulk purchases. It is particularly popular for sourcing products from manufacturers in China.
-
Zalando: A European e-commerce platform specializing in fashion and lifestyle products. Known for its extensive range of clothing, footwear, and accessories.
-
Wayfair: An online retailer that specializes in home goods, including furniture and decor. Wayfair is recognized for its vast selection and competitive pricing.
-
Target: A retail giant that has successfully integrated its online and offline shopping experiences, offering a wide range of products from groceries to electronics.
-
Rakuten: A Japanese e-commerce platform that offers a diverse range of products and services, including cashback rewards for shoppers and various loyalty programs.

Here are some relevant online communities where e-commerce enthusiasts can connect, share insights, and learn from each other:
-
Reddit - r/ecommerce:
- A popular subreddit dedicated to all things e-commerce. Users share advice, experiences, and resources related to starting and running e-commerce businesses. Discussions often cover topics like marketing strategies, platform comparisons, and operational challenges.
- Visit r/ecommerce
-
Facebook Groups:
- There are numerous Facebook groups focused on e-commerce. Some notable ones include:
- Ecommerce Entrepreneurs: A community for sharing tips, strategies, and experiences.
- Ecommerce Fuel: A group for experienced e-commerce entrepreneurs to discuss advanced topics.
- You can search for these groups directly on Facebook to join.
- There are numerous Facebook groups focused on e-commerce. Some notable ones include:
-
LinkedIn Groups:
- LinkedIn has various professional groups such as E-commerce Network and E-commerce Professionals where industry professionals share insights, articles, and job postings related to e-commerce.
-
Shopify Community:
- Shopify hosts a community forum where users can discuss various aspects of e-commerce, from technical issues related to the Shopify platform to marketing and sales strategies. It's a great place for Shopify users to connect and learn.
- Visit Shopify Community
-
Warrior Forum:
- This is a long-standing forum focused on internet marketing, including e-commerce. Users can find advice on building online stores, digital marketing, SEO, and affiliate marketing.
- Visit Warrior Forum
-
EcommerceFuel:
- A community specifically for six- and seven-figure e-commerce store owners. It offers a forum, podcasts, and events for serious e-commerce entrepreneurs looking to scale their businesses.
- Visit EcommerceFuel
-
The D2C Society:
- A community focused on direct-to-consumer brands, providing resources, networking opportunities, and discussions around modern e-commerce practices.
- Visit The D2C Society
-
E-commerce Nation:
- An online platform that offers articles, guides, and a community for e-commerce professionals to share knowledge and stay updated on trends in the industry.
- Visit E-commerce Nation
These platforms provide various resources and networking opportunities for e-commerce enthusiasts to enhance their knowledge and grow their businesses.
